可通过注册表修改、ExplorerPatcher工具、预览版拖拽功能或PowerShell重置四种方式改变Windows 11任务栏停靠位置:一、修改StuckRects3下Settings值第0x0B字节为01/00/02/03分别对应顶/左/右/底;二、用ExplorerPatcher图形化设置;三、Dev Channel预览版启用拖拽;四、PowerShell删除StuckRects3并重启资源管理器恢复底部。

如果您希望改变Windows 11任务栏在屏幕上的物理停靠位置(如从底部移至顶部、左侧或右侧),但系统默认设置中未直接提供完整方位选项,则需通过底层配置或辅助工具实现。以下是解决此问题的步骤:
一、使用注册表编辑器修改任务栏停靠位置
该方法直接修改系统存储的任务栏窗口矩形锚定参数,适用于所有Windows 11版本(含家庭版),可精确设定任务栏位于顶部、左侧、右侧或底部,修改后仅需刷新资源管理器即可生效。
1、按下 Win + R 组合键,打开“运行”对话框。
2、输入 regedit 并按回车,以标准权限启动注册表编辑器。
3、在注册表编辑器中,导航至路径:H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\StuckRects3。
4、在右侧窗格中,双击名为 Settings 的二进制值,打开十六进制编辑器。
5、定位到偏移地址为 0x0B 处的单字节(即第12个字节,从0开始计数),该字节当前值通常为 03(代表底部)。
6、根据目标位置修改该字节值:
改为 01 → 任务栏移至屏幕顶部
改为 00 → 任务栏移至屏幕左侧
改为 02 → 任务栏移至屏幕右侧
保持 03 → 任务栏保留在屏幕底部
7、点击“确定”保存更改,关闭注册表编辑器。
8、按下 Ctrl + Shift + Esc 打开任务管理器,在“进程”选项卡中找到 Windows 资源管理器,右键选择 重新启动。
二、借助ExplorerPatcher工具图形化切换任务栏方位
ExplorerPatcher是一款开源、免安装注册表手动干预的第三方工具,提供直观界面控制任务栏位置,同时兼容Windows 11最新构建版本,规避误操作风险,适合不熟悉注册表的用户。
1、在浏览器中访问GitHub官方仓库,搜索 ExplorerPatcher,下载最新稳定版 .exe 安装包。
2、以管理员身份运行安装程序,完成默认安装流程。
3、安装完毕后,右键点击任务栏空白处,选择 ExplorerPatcher 设置。
4、在设置窗口中,进入 任务栏选项页,找到 任务栏位置 下拉菜单。
5、从下拉项中选择 顶部、左侧 或 右侧,点击 应用 按钮。
6、工具将自动重启资源管理器,任务栏立即迁移至所选方位。
三、启用Windows预览体验计划中的原生拖拽功能
部分Windows 11预览版(如Dev Channel中Build 26120及以上)已内置实验性任务栏拖拽支持,允许用户直接用鼠标拖动任务栏边缘改变其停靠位置,无需任何外部工具或注册表修改,但该功能依赖系统版本与组策略启用状态。
1、前往 设置 > Windows 更新 > Windows 预览体验计划,加入 Dev Channel 并更新至Build 26120或更高版本。
2、更新完成后,右键点击任务栏空白处,确认菜单中出现 启用任务栏拖拽 选项并勾选启用。
3、将鼠标悬停于任务栏最边缘(顶部/左侧/右侧边界),光标变为双向箭头时,按住左键拖动任务栏至目标边缘区域。
4、松开鼠标,系统自动吸附并锁定任务栏至新位置,无需重启或额外操作。
四、通过PowerShell命令重置任务栏布局到底部
当StuckRects3注册表项损坏、缺失或修改无效时,PowerShell可强制删除并重建默认任务栏配置,确保任务栏回归屏幕底部锚点,适用于修复异常位移或初始化状态。
1、右键“开始”按钮,选择 Windows Terminal(管理员) 或 Windows PowerShell(管理员)。
2、依次执行以下命令(每条后按回车):
Stop-Process -ProcessName explorer -Force
Remove-Item -Path "HKCU:\Software\Microsoft\Windows\CurrentVersion\Explorer\StuckRects3" -Force -ErrorAction SilentlyContinue
3、执行以下命令重建资源管理器进程:
Start-Process explorer.exe
4、系统将自动生成全新StuckRects3项,并默认将任务栏位置设为底部。










